Добавил:
Upload Опубликованный материал нарушает ваши авторские права? Сообщите нам.
Вуз: Предмет: Файл:
2012_ГеоИнф_Лабораторная_работа_№01.doc
Скачиваний:
2
Добавлен:
14.08.2019
Размер:
3.07 Mб
Скачать

2.1 Создание таблицы в режиме конструктора

В MS Access существует несколько способов создания таблиц. Например, создание таблицы, которая напоминает обычную электронную таблицу или создание таблицы с помощью мастера.

Но гораздо полезнее изучить технологию построения таблиц с нуля, а именно познакомиться с режимом конструктора и создать таблицы в этом режиме.

Конструктор таблиц – это более универсальное средство для постройки таблиц. Оно предоставляет самые широкие возможности для создания таблиц.

Активизируйте окно базы данных. Перейдите на кнопку Таблицы , а затем выберете Создание таблицы в режиме конструктора (смотри рисунок 6)

Рисунок 6 – Действия на активизацию процедуры создания структуры новой таблицы

MS Access выведет на экран окно пустой таблицы в режиме конструктора (см. рисунок 7).

Рисунок 7 – Окно пустой таблицы в режиме конструктора

В верхней части окна таблицы в режиме конструктора расположены столбцы, предназначенные для ввода имени, типа данных и краткого описания полей. После задания идентификатора (имени) и выбора типа вы можете задать свойства текущего поля в левой нижней части окна таблицы. В правой нижней секции окна выводится краткая информация о полях или свойствах, которая меняется в зависимости от положения курсора в окне таблицы.

Определение полей, задание типов данных и свойств полей вы можете посмотреть в первом разделе на рисунках 1 и 3.

Запомните, создать таблицу с данными – это значит сначала надо задать структуру таблицы (определить метаданные, то есть создать пустую таблицу), а затем ввести нужные данные в эту пустую таблицу.

2.1.1 Задание простых условий на значение для полей

Чтобы задать простое условие на значение, введите выражение в строке свойства Условие на значение (Validation Rule) для этого поля (рисунок 8). Заданное условие всегда будет проверяться при вводе или изменении значения поля в таблице, форме или запросе. Условие на значение задается выражением, которое в общем случае состоит из операторов сравнения и значений. Допускается использование нескольких сравнений, связанных логическими операторами OR (ИЛИ), AND (И) и NOT (отрицание). Для удобства можно воспользоваться построителем выражения (для вызова построителя выражения кликните справа кнопку с тремя точками). Например, на рисунке 8 для числового поля Температура_Июль задано условие, что средне-июльская температура не может быть меньше 0 градусов и больше 50. Кстати это условие можно записать и по-другому Between 0 And 50.

Рисунок 8 – Пример задания условий на значение для поля Температура_Июль

Запомните, что текстовые значения в выражениях всегда должны заключаться в кавычки. Например, задание множественного сравнения с помощью оператора IN - IN (“Минск”, “Пинск”, “Гродно”). То есть, соответствующее поле может принимать только одно из трех, перечисленных в списке значений.

Если в качестве операнда используется дата, она должна быть заключена в символы #, например #05.03.2009# (заметим, что разделителем цифр даты может быть и символ /. Этот факт объясняется тем, как была сконфигурировано соответствующее программное обеспечение.